A seven-night cruise includes two formal evenings, during which most men wear dark suits rather than tuxes, and women opt for business-y pants suits or evening dresses -- some rather glitzy. All other nights are deemed casual (when you're likely to see everything from ratty jeans to pretty sundresses) or "elegant casual" (a skirt or pants and blouse are fine for women, and most men wear Dockers-type pants with a buttoned shirt or polo). [ back to top ] Can I sit with my friends at dinner? Carnival Cruise Line's Your Time Dining policy allows you the flexibility to dine when you want, where you want, and with whomever you like. You won't be assigned dining times, table numbers, or dinner companions. In addition to the main dining room, Carnival also offers alternative dining options. All of these options offer you the flexibility to enjoy dinner with a group of friends, enjoy an intimate table for two, or make new friends by sitting with a different group of people each night. What time you dine is also up to you. There's no need to worry about early or late seating’s, losing time in port to make a dinner seating, or being limited to the same schedule everyday. [ back to top ] Is there a Doctor/Hospital on-board? The ship has a Medical Center equipped to handle most emergencies and routine medical procedures. The infirmary includes an Intensive Care Unit and cardiac monitoring equipment. Consulting hours will be printed in the daily on-board news letter. A fee will be charged to your account for physician/nurse service and for any medications dispensed. [ back to top ] Will I be able to connect to the internet?
